Types of Scissor Lifts Available in Sunbury
Rental companies in Sunbury typically offer several types of scissor lifts to meet different project needs:
- Electric Scissor Lifts: Ideal for indoor use with zero emissions, perfect for warehouse work, maintenance, and indoor construction
- Rough Terrain Scissor Lifts: Designed with rugged tires and powerful engines for outdoor construction sites and uneven surfaces
- Diesel Scissor Lifts: Provide exceptional power for heavy-duty applications and extended outdoor use
- Compact Scissor Lifts: Smaller models that can fit through standard doorways and operate in tight spaces
- High-Capacity Scissor Lifts: Models designed to support multiple workers and heavier materials
Safety Considerations for Scissor Lift Operation
When operating scissor lifts in Sunbury, always prioritize safety with these essential guidelines:
- Operator Training: Ensure all personnel have proper training and certification before operating equipment
- Site Assessment: Evaluate the work area for potential hazards including uneven surfaces, overhead obstructions, and power lines
- Equipment Inspection: Thoroughly inspect the scissor lift before each use, checking controls, safety devices, and hydraulic systems
- Weather Awareness: Consider local Sunbury weather conditions, avoiding outdoor operation during high winds or storms
- Fall Protection: Always use appropriate fall protection equipment when required by regulations or manufacturer guidelines
- Load Management: Never exceed the manufacturer's specified weight capacity for the specific model
